Earn Academic Credit
You'll be enrolled in our community-engaged learning course. This online course will provide you with a framework to reflect on your experience, learn about social issues affecting your host community, and demonstrate your professional and cultural competencies achieved during your time abroad.
Explore the following options to receive credit for your community engagement program:
Transfer Credit from University of South Florida (USF): WorldStrides has partnered with USF to offer a transcript for all community engagement programs. Credit awarded will be based on completed service hours, reflection assignments and a supervisor evaluation. You will receive a letter grade and transcripts will be sent to your home university 2–3 months after the program ends. Each credit hour is based on 45 service hours:
- 4-week program: 2 credits, $275 (90 hours)
- 6-week program: 3 credits, $275 (135 hours)
- 8-week program: 4 credits, $375 (180 hours)
Credit for your home university: Each university has a unique policy for granting credit, but many students have received "Independent Study" or "Special Topics" credit for their program. Talk to your advisor or department to find out what’s possible.

Home Away from Home
After you've applied, you'll complete a housing questionnaire that will help us match your preferences with the available options. Housing assignments are on a first-come, first-served basis, so complete this form as soon as you're able! We strive to match your housing preferences as best we can, but requests cannot be guaranteed.
The options listed below are based on double-occupancy with another international student, unless otherwise noted. Single rooms may be available upon request for an additional fee. Meals and laundry service are not included unless otherwise specified. All utilities and internet are included, though you may be charged an additional fee should your consumption exceed the allotted monthly amount. A refundable security deposit may be required for some options.
